Why is my basement floor 'dry to the touch' but your meter says it's still wet?
'Dry to the touch' is a surface measurement. In Reamstown's climate, structural drying is governed by psychrometrics—the science of air and moisture. The IICRC S500 standard of care requires returning materials to their equilibrium moisture content, typically 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F for this region. Sub-surface moisture creates vapor pressure, driving water into framing and subfloors. We use penetrating probes to measure this, ensuring a complete dry standard, not just a surface one.
How soon after a leak does mold become a serious concern?
The microbial growth window is 48-72 hours from the initial water intrusion in a conducive environment. By 2026, insurance carriers and courts view mitigation delays beyond this window as a failure to mitigate, potentially shifting liability for subsequent mold remediation to the property owner. Immediate action to control humidity, extract water, and begin structural drying is the professional standard of care to prevent a Category 1 (clean water) loss from escalating into a more complex and costly remediation.
What should I do the second I discover a major leak?
Your first action is to stop the water. Locate and operate the main water shut-off valve. This immediate step is the most critical for 'loss of use' mitigation. Then, contact your utility provider if the leak is from a service line. For properties near Cocalico Creek Park, where groundwater intrusion is common, also move contents to a dry area. This rapid response protocol preserves the structure and creates a defensible starting point for the insurance timeline and our restorative drying process.
